The True Meaning of Sustainability
What does it mean to be truly sustainable? Most discussions of sustainability focus on isolated issues-carbon footprints, recycling, or energy efficiency-but fail to address the interconnected nature of global depletion. This fragmented approach has allowed us to remain comfortable in our unawareness while continuing behaviors that devastate our planet. From corporate greenwashing to well-intentioned but insufficient individual actions, we often miss the bigger picture of what sustainability truly requires.
Global depletion encompasses the comprehensive loss of our primary resources: biodiversity, rainforests, clean water, arable land, and even our own health. The single largest factor driving this depletion is our raising of 70 billion land animals yearly and extracting 1-2 trillion fish annually for food. This massive enterprise consumes resources at staggering rates that simply cannot be sustained. For example, it takes up to 2,400 gallons of water to produce one pound of beef, while just 25 gallons are needed for a pound of wheat. Similarly, we're destroying rainforests at a rate of 31 million acres annually, primarily to create grazing land and grow animal feed crops.
When we talk about "renewable" resources, we often forget that the timescales matter enormously. Water sources that take thousands of years to replenish and rainforests requiring centuries to regrow aren't meaningfully "renewable" within human lifespans. The Ogallala Aquifer, which supplies 30% of America's irrigation water, is being depleted 14 times faster than it can naturally recharge. Ancient rainforests, home to millions of species, are being cleared at rates where full regeneration would take 400-1000 years. We're depleting these life-sustaining resources at rates where replacement is impossible for generations, if ever.
While many industries contribute to environmental degradation, the meat, dairy, and fishing industries have the most devastating impact. Consider that livestock produce 40% of human-related methane emissions and 65% of nitrous oxide-greenhouse gases that are 23 and 310 times more potent than carbon dioxide, respectively. The fishing industry has depleted 90% of large fish populations and is projected to create fishless oceans by 2048 if current practices continue. Each year, up to 40% of marine life caught is discarded as bycatch, while bottom trawling destroys seafloor ecosystems that took centuries to develop.
The uncomfortable truth is that you can't meaningfully consider yourself "green" or "sustainable" by changing light bulbs or driving a hybrid while still consuming animal products. A person who eats meat but recycles is like someone who smokes two packs a day but takes vitamins-addressing a minor issue while ignoring the elephant in the room. Consider that switching to a plant-based diet reduces an individual's carbon footprint by 50% - more than giving up driving or avoiding air travel. Real sustainability requires examining what we put on our plates three times daily, every day of our lives, and understanding how these choices ripple through the entire ecosystem of our planet.

The Air We Breathe
Our atmosphere sustains all life yet is taken for granted. We breathe approximately 21,000 times daily, requiring fresh air with proper oxygen levels - a process so automatic we rarely consider its importance until air quality deteriorates. Yet livestock production devastates air quality in three primary ways: greenhouse gas emissions, direct pollution, and disruption of oxygen-carbon cycles through vegetation loss. This impact affects both local communities near farming operations and contributes to global climate patterns.
The livestock sector generates nearly 20% of all greenhouse gas emissions-more than global transportation at 13%. Every food choice that includes meat contributes more to global warming than all cars, planes, trains, and trucks combined. This isn't just about carbon dioxide; livestock directly emit methane through enteric fermentation (digestive processes), nitrous oxide from manure management, and ammonia through waste decomposition. For example, a single dairy cow can produce up to 500 liters of methane per day - equivalent to the emissions from a car driving 7,800 miles.
The scale of this pollution is almost incomprehensible. In the United States alone, livestock produce 89,000 pounds of excrement every second-130 times more than the entire human population. This waste contains antibiotics, hormones, and other chemicals that contaminate air and water systems. Factory farms often store waste in massive lagoons that release dangerous gases like hydrogen sulfide and particulate matter, causing respiratory issues in nearby communities. Studies have shown increased rates of asthma and other respiratory conditions in populations living near large-scale animal operations.
Additionally, livestock account for 80% of agricultural emissions, including 10% of all CO2, 40% of methane (23 times more potent than CO2), and 65% of nitrous oxide (310 times more potent). The production of animal protein requires ten times more fossil fuel and creates ten times more CO2 than plant protein, while also generating methane that plant foods don't produce. For instance, producing one pound of beef generates the equivalent of 57 pounds of CO2, while producing one pound of potatoes generates only 0.9 pounds of CO2.
The impact extends beyond direct emissions. Deforestation for grazing land and feed crop production eliminates crucial carbon sinks. The Amazon rainforest, often called Earth's lungs, loses vast areas yearly primarily due to cattle ranching and soy production for animal feed. Each acre of rainforest cleared releases stored carbon while reducing the planet's capacity to filter CO2 from the atmosphere.
When we consider that our atmosphere is being compromised by our food choices more than by our transportation choices, the solution becomes clear. Yet many environmental advocates focus exclusively on fossil fuels while ignoring the burger on their plate. Even Al Gore's "Inconvenient Truth" took the convenient path by focusing primarily on carbon dioxide rather than addressing the devastating impact of our food choices on air quality and climate change. This selective attention to environmental threats undermines efforts to address climate change comprehensively, as dietary choices represent one of the most significant individual actions we can take to reduce our environmental impact.

The Vanishing Forests
While you order a steak or burger, another acre of rainforest is being destroyed. Over 70% of the Amazon has been razed due to cattle ranching, with the United States being the largest consumer of Central and South American beef. A staggering 95% of Brazil's Atlantic coast rainforest has been slashed and burned, mostly for cattle.
Approximately 34 million acres of rainforest disappear annually-far more than the 190,000 acres lost in California's 2007 fires that received non-stop news coverage. About 80% of global rainforest loss is converted to cattle grazing or livestock feed crops. It requires fifty-five square feet of rainforest to produce just one quarter-pound burger.
Rainforests are often called the "lungs of our planet" for good reason-they produce over 20% of the world's oxygen supply, continuously recycling air by removing CO2 and releasing O2. A single acre of rainforest produces fourteen tons of oxygen annually. Fifty years ago, rainforests covered 15% of our planet; today, less than 2% remains.
These forests house nearly 50% of all living things-five million species of plants, animals, and insects. Scientists estimate we're losing at least 100 species daily to deforestation. In Brazil's Atlantic rainforest, 70% of plants and twenty primate species exist nowhere else on Earth. The forest's biodiversity is staggering-a single Brazilian pond contains more fish varieties than all European rivers combined.
Beyond biodiversity, rainforests are pharmaceutical treasures. Rainforest destruction has already wiped out ninety Amazonian tribes, with indigenous populations plummeting from six million to fewer than 250,000. With these tribes vanish thousands of years of medicinal knowledge-a single tribe may use over 200 plant species for medicine. The rainforest has yielded crucial medicines like curare, quinine, and vincristine (which dramatically improves childhood leukemia survival).
When we destroy rainforests for meat production, we lose carbon sinks, oxygen production, biodiversity, and potentially life-saving medicines yet to be discovered. All this sacrifice for a food that science increasingly shows is harmful to human health.

Land Use and World Hunger
Raising 70 billion animals annually for food demands staggering land resources that strain our planet's capacity. In the United States, nearly 80% of agricultural land supports livestock production-equivalent to half the entire country's landmass. Over 260 million acres of U.S. forest have been cleared just to grow animal feed, an area larger than Texas. Globally, livestock occupy 30% of Earth's ice-free land mass, with another 33% of agricultural land producing crops specifically to feed these animals. This includes vast swaths of former rainforest in Brazil and Indonesia, where ancient ecosystems are being destroyed for grazing and soy production.
The inefficiency of animal agriculture is breathtaking when examined in detail: any acre of land can produce 12-20 times more edible plant food than animal products. For example, one acre can yield 356 pounds of protein from soybeans, but only 22 pounds from beef. We're essentially using twenty times the land and crops, hundreds of times the water, while polluting waterways and destroying rainforests-all to produce food that's less healthy than plants. This inefficiency extends to caloric conversion: it takes roughly 16 pounds of grain to produce just one pound of beef.
Beyond sheer land use, livestock causes devastating environmental degradation through multiple mechanisms. Overgrazing has degraded 700 million acres of U.S. rangeland-an area nearly the size of Mexico-contributing to the loss of seven billion tons of topsoil annually. Globally, 20% of pastures are degraded from livestock, rising to 73% in arid regions where fragile ecosystems are particularly vulnerable. This degradation occurs through soil compaction, erosion, and loss of native vegetation.
Of Earth's 825 major land ecoregions, 306 report livestock as a current threat to biodiversity. The World Conservation Union confirms most endangered species suffer habitat loss primarily due to livestock expansion. Nearly 25% of all plant species face extinction, with amphibians and coral reefs showing the most rapid decline. In the Amazon, 80% of deforested areas have been converted to cattle ranches.
Food depletion compounds this environmental crisis in stark ways. An almost unbelievable 70% of all U.S. grain production feeds livestock, not humans, while six million children died of starvation in 2009 alone. The contrast is particularly striking: in Iowa, America's largest corn-producing state, 97% of grain goes to animal feed. Even during Ethiopia's devastating 1986 food crisis, the country was exporting cereal grains to feed European livestock. Today, 80% of starving children live in countries where food surpluses feed animals for wealthy consumers, highlighting a profound global inequality.
Each year in the United States, 157 million metric tons of human-edible crops become just 28 million metric tons of animal protein-a catastrophically inefficient conversion that's depleting our planet's resources at an unsustainable rate. This represents a loss of nearly 82% of potential food calories. If we redirected crops currently fed to livestock toward human consumption, we could feed an additional 3.5 billion people-effectively ending world hunger. This redistribution would also significantly reduce greenhouse gas emissions, water pollution, and habitat destruction associated with animal agriculture.

Water Crisis and Ocean Collapse
Our drinking water is disappearing at an alarming rate, primarily due to livestock production. The Colorado River illustrates this crisis dramatically-once a mighty 1,400-mile waterway that carved the Grand Canyon, it now ends in desert miles from the sea. The United States has claimed 95% of its water through nine major dams and eighty diversions, primarily to support cattle operations in western states.
Two dangerous misconceptions persist: that water is renewable (it largely isn't) and that urban areas are the primary users (they aren't). In the Upper Colorado River states, 90% of water use goes to crop irrigation, with 88% of irrigated land growing livestock feed.
The High Plains region demonstrates this mismanagement perfectly. Despite being drought-prone with minimal rainfall, it raises nearly half of America's cattle, dependent on the Ogallala aquifer. This ancient underground reservoir, formed during the ice ages, is being depleted at three to ten feet annually and may be completely gone by 2020. With recharge rates of less than half an inch per year, once it's gone, it's gone forever.
Our oceans face an equally dire situation. The rate of depletion, human-induced extinction, and environmental degradation in our seas is likely "greater than anything witnessed on land," according to the United Nations Environment Programme. The fishing industry has devastated coastal zones and high seas through overharvesting, bottom trawling, pollution, and invasive species introduction.
The statistics are alarming: 70% of the world's fish species are either fully exploited or depleted, with 1,081 types listed as threatened or endangered. Four million fishing vessels catch fish at nearly triple the sustainable rate. All seventeen primary fishing stocks worldwide are either overexploited or collapsing.
"Bykill" compounds this tragedy-for every pound of shrimp consumed, twenty pounds of other sea creatures are caught and killed. One-third of all fish caught worldwide become fishmeal for livestock, creating a double burden on marine ecosystems.
Rivers carry vast amounts of excrement and chemicals from livestock farms to the sea, causing massive algae blooms that deplete oxygen and create "dead zones" where nearly all sea life dies. The Gulf of Mexico hosts one of the world's largest dead zones, approximately half the size of Maryland. A Princeton University study concluded that shifting away from meat production would reduce nitrogen runoff enough to make this dead zone "non-existent."

Breaking the Cycle of Depletion
The true environmental costs of animal products remain hidden from consumers. A quarter-pound burger requires 55 square feet of rainforest and 1,200 gallons of often non-renewable water, yet these costs aren't reflected in the $3.39 price tag. Implementing proper "ecotaxes" would make meat and dairy prohibitively expensive by accounting for resource depletion, habitat destruction, and greenhouse gas emissions.
Every endangered fish species caught inadvertently and ancient rainforest tree cut must be properly accounted for. These resources are essentially priceless and irreplaceable in our lifetime. As the author argues, if someone destroyed your yard and property, they would be responsible for restoring everything to its original condition immediately-the same should apply to fishing and livestock industries.
Beyond ecotaxes, a health-risk tax is justified for foods associated with chronic disease risk. With healthcare costs from poor food choices exceeding $100 billion annually, businesses selling animal products should help pay the medical bills to which they contribute.
Education must extend globally, particularly to countries where meat demand is escalating, like Asia where consumption has increased 140%. Rainforest communities must understand that intact forests yield greater economic value ($2,400+ per acre from sustainable harvesting of fruits, flowers, and medicinal plants) than cattle operations ($400 per acre).
Eventually, legislation restricting animal agriculture will become inevitable as resources deplete. Water shortages will likely trigger this realization, as more than half of U.S. freshwater is used for livestock. When municipalities face water shortages that can't be blamed on drought alone, they'll be forced to examine where water is actually going.
The transition would be gradual, addressing common concerns: animals currently in the system would decrease as demand falls; workers in animal agriculture would adapt as industries have throughout history; and the misconception that "grass-fed" or "organic" animal products are sustainable would be corrected.
The math simply doesn't work for grass-fed livestock. In the U.S. alone, providing appropriate pasture for the 98 million cattle and 70 million pigs raised annually would require 2.52 billion acres-more than the country's total land mass of 2.26 billion acres. This doesn't even account for the 250 million turkeys, 7 million sheep, and 8 billion chickens consumed yearly.
